I am a retired electrical/manufacturing engineer with 26 years experience with many quality systems including QS9000 and ISO. I have also worked in a hospital laboratory utilizing calibration standards, control standards, and standard deviation to monitor the instruments and systems. I have incorporated my quality systems/engineering experience into Dardas Cast Bullets which has permitted us to be the premier commercial cast bullet manufacturer providing world class quality cast bullets.
